This is the main directory devoted to illustrating normal moveoutcorrections and stacking.  If you are new to SU, start by reading"The SU User's Manual" and the README in $CWPROOT/src/demos.To run the demo with X Windows,  type name of shell script:Xmodel     show the model (X-windows plot)MakeData   make the synthetic traces for the demoXdata      show the data (X-windows plot)Velan      interactive velocity analysis demo to build parameter           file necessary for XnmoXnmo	   show the nmo and stack (X-windows graphics)Xvelocity  view an image plot of the picked velocitiesClean      remove temporary files created by the demo(Caveat:  users without . on their path must type:   ./Shell_Name )Versions with PostScript output, type:PSmodel    show the model (PostScript plot)PSdata     show the data (PostScript plot)PSnmo	   show the nmo and stack (PostScript graphics)File to be saved:model      necessary for the "model" portions of the demo, do not remove.You may type:zap xgraph	to remove all xgraph/suxgraph plotszap ximage	to remove all ximage/suximage plotszap xwigb	to remove all xwigb/suwigb plotsWhen you make your velocity picks, you are assuming that thecoefficients were computed as if the model had the constantvelocities (ft/s): 5000.0, 6000.0, 8000.0, 10000.0, 15000.0in the layers delimited by depths (ft): 0, 1000.0, 2200.0,3500.0, 5000.0.  However, the modeling program (susynlv)generates the data according to a linear velocity profile,here taken as: 5000.0 + 0.002*z.For shell examples used with real data, see the files Velan,Velan.nmo, and NmoStack in the	$CWPROOT/src/su/examples subdirectory.John Stockwell	 | john@dix.Mines.EDUCenter for Wave Phenomena (The Home of Seismic Un*x)Colorado School of MinesGolden, CO 80401 | http://www.cwp.mines.edu/cwpcodesvoice: (303) 273-3049  |    fax: (303) 273-3478.
